Community solar programs are growing in popularity across the United States, and Illinois has been at the forefront of this trend. With recent updates to the state’s community solar regulations and the approval of new community solar projects, Illinois is making strides towards increasing access to solar energy for all residents and businesses. Two companies that are leading the charge in this effort are Ampion and Arcadia.
Ampion is a solar energy company that is developing several community solar projects in Illinois. One of their largest projects is a 3.9 MW project located in Rockford, which will provide energy to more than 700 households. The project is expected to be completed in 2021. Ampion is also developing a 2.2 MW project in LaSalle County and a 2.5 MW project in Peoria County.
Arcadia is another company that is making a significant impact in the Illinois community solar market. They offer a unique community solar subscription service that allows customers to support solar energy without installing panels on their property. Customers can subscribe to a local community solar project and receive credits on their utility bills for the energy produced by the project. Arcadia currently has several community solar projects available in Illinois, including a 2 MW project in McLean County and a 1.5 MW project in DeWitt County.
